📦 1. Air Freight: Fast, Secure, and Ideal for Urgent Shipments
Air freight is the fastest method of transporting goods internationally. If speed and reliability are top priorities, this is your best option. Shipments can reach most global destinations in 1 to 3 days, making it ideal for high-value or time-sensitive cargo.
Benefits of air freight:
- Short transit times
- Enhanced security and tracking
- Ideal for electronics, perishables, or seasonal items
🌊 2. Ocean Freight: Cost-Effective for Large and Heavy Shipments
Ocean freight, also known as sea freight, is the most economical way to ship large volumes over long distances. It’s ideal for businesses moving bulk goods, industrial equipment, or non-urgent cargo.
Benefits of ocean freight:
- Lower cost per unit
- Better suited for oversized or heavy cargo
- Environmentally friendlier than air freight
⚖️ 3. Air vs. Ocean: Cost, Speed, and Risk Comparison
Feature | Air Freight | Ocean Freight |
---|---|---|
Speed | Fast (1–3 days) | Slow (20–45 days) |
Cost | High | Lower |
Ideal for | Urgent, small loads | Bulk, heavy cargo |
Risk of delays | Weather-sensitive | Port congestion |
Environmental impact | Higher emissions | Lower emissions |
To reduce international shipping costs, consider combining both options (multimodal shipping) for different SKUs or seasonal demand.
💡 4. Air and Ocean Freight: Factors to Consider When Choosing Your Method
- Product type: Is it time-sensitive or perishable?
- Budget: Can your business absorb air freight costs?
- Destination: Are there air or sea routes available?
- Volume and weight: Larger cargo is usually better suited for ocean freight.
